Headquartered in Singapore, SATS Ltd. is one of the world’s largest providers of air cargo handling services and Asia’s leading airline caterer. SATS Gateway Services provides airfreight and ground handling services including passenger services, ramp and baggage handling, aviation security services, aircraft cleaning and aviation laundry. SATS Food Solutions serves airlines and institutions, and operates central kitchens with large-scale food production and distribution capabilities for a wide range of cuisines.

SATS is present in the Asia-Pacific, the Americas, Europe, the Middle East and Africa, powering an interconnected world of trade, travel and taste. Following the acquisition of Worldwide Flight Services (WFS) in 2023, the combined SATS and WFS network operates over 215 stations in 27 countries. These cover trade routes responsible for more than 50% of global air cargo volume. SATS has been listed on the Singapore Exchange since May 2000. For more information, please visit Join Us

Key Responsibilities

This role reports to the Singapore Hub team, and looks at strengthening hub performance through continuous improvement and quality service delivery.

Role

In this role, you will lead a team and work with stakeholders to drive cost management programs and service improvement programs across all the ground handling units in Singapore. Adopting Lean Six Sigma methodology, build a culture of continuous improvement within the business, as well as to achieve productivity gains and operational excellence. You are expected to:

  • Design, lead, and drive the development and full implementation of group-wide continuous improvement and operational excellence programs aligned with the company’s strategic objectives.
  • Drive process improvement initiatives across all functional areas in Singapore Hub to enhance productivity, efficiency, and quality.
  • Conduct regular reviews of operational processes and procedures to identify opportunities for improvement, drive growth and performance.
  • Conduct deep dives of defects in operations and drive performance through thorough diagnostic investigation and effective solutioning to resolve issues at root cause.
  • Challenge the status quo, develop, and execute strategies to improve operational efficiency and effectiveness through simplification or elimination.
  • Adopt a problem-solving approach with active change management
  • Leverage productivity metrics and performance measurements to achieve operational delivery at the highest standards, fulfilling customer satisfaction and SLAs, and ensuring adherence to company standards, industry standards, regulatory standards, and compliance requirements.
  • Create and implement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) and build data dashboards to monitor, report and review operational performance, for timely informed business decisions.
  • Foster a culture of continuous improvement, as well as ownership of performance and processes, right down to the individuals on the ground.
  • Develop a skilled pool of Continuous Improvement (CI) resources across functions.
  • Lead and mentor cross-functional teams in the adoption of Lean, Six Sigma, and other operational excellence tools, including mentorship of Yellow Belt and Green Belt projects.
  • Align with local, regional and global best practices and programs, and the group’s business strategies.
  • Be proficient in project management, able to manage multiple projects simultaneously and deliver results on time and on budget.

Key Requirements

  • Master / Bachelor Degree in Engineering, Science or relevant discipline
  • 10 years of experience in a leadership position in an operations related field and/or process engineering
  • Proven experience in a similar role and setup, with focus on operational excellence, process improvement and change management. Knowledge of either service/processing/manufacturing/aviation industry will be advantageous
  • Strong knowledge and well versed in the application of Lean Management, Six Sigma, Value-Stream Mapping, Kaizen and/or other Operations Excellence tools (certified Lean Six-Sigma Black Belt or higher is highly desirable).
  • A team leader with proven track record in conceptualisation, devising strategies and roll-out of company-wide Operations Excellence programs.
  • Demonstrated excellent leadership and team management skills, preferably with experience in building up and/or developing new team.
  • A team player with high Initiative, demonstrated planning skills, strong data-driven analytical abilities and proven performance in operations problem-solving.
  • Demonstrated ability to interact and work effectively across functional teams and at multiple levels within the organization (including C-suites), as well as able to build trust and strong relationship with external stakeholders.
  • Proven organizational and leadership skills to inspire, motivate and influence others positively to drive performance and results.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ills, and presentation skills.
  • Proficient in analytical, statistical and data dashboarding (e.g. Power BI) tools is preferred.

Operational Excellence Specialist

Singapore, Singapore Reckitt

Posted 3 days ago

Job Viewed

Tap Again To Close

Job Description

Overview

We are Reckitt. Home to the world's best loved and trusted hygiene, health, and nutrition brands. Our purpose defines why we exist: to protect, heal and nurture in the relentless pursuit of a cleaner, healthier world. We are a global team united by this purpose. Join us in our fight to make access to the highest quality hygiene, wellness, and nourishment a right and not a privilege.

Manufacturing — Our supply chain is the backbone of our business. It's how we get our trusted products to people all over the world, safely and efficiently. And it's our talented and passionate teams that make this happen. If you're looking for a career in supply chain, there's no better place to be than Reckitt. We offer a variety of exciting opportunities in all areas of the supply chain, from planning and procurement to manufacturing and logistics. You could join our Global Supply Planning team to develop and implement our global supply strategy, or work with our Procurement Centre of Excellence team to negotiate and manage our supplier relationships.

Our Manufacturing Excellence team help us improve the efficiency, quality and safety of our manufacturing operations, and our Logistics Excellence team develop new and innovative ways to distribute our products to customers.

Role

Individual is responsible for supporting Operational Excellence (OE) initiatives in continuous improvement, problem solving, developing and implementing CI system initiatives. This role will also build and manage a training system that ensures Plant employees learning initiatives are aligned with operational needs, standards and business goals.

Responsibilities
  • Supporting the execution of deployment plan and readiness of function
  • Support deployment and post deployment of initiatives with close collaboration with functional representative
  • Support the development and delivering of training materials
  • Support and facilitate CI related workshops
  • Train employees on operational excellence principles and tools
  • Guide teams in applying CI applications in roll-out
  • Implement monitoring systems to track Site performance
  • Track and maintain CI performance
  • Continuously evaluate system and provides recommendations for improvement
  • Design, build and implement a structured training system in the Plant that includes onboarding, upskilling and certification processes
  • Build and maintain role-specific skill-matrix, training, competency models and skill progression pathways
  • Develop standardized tools and documentation such as training modules, SOPs and work instructions in collaboration with department leaders
  • Train and support on-the-job function trainers in delivering consistent and effective training
Qualifications
  • Education: Diploma/ Degree in Engineering
  • Experience: Minimum 5 years of working experience with at least 2 years in operational excellence related or similar; experience in training and development is an advantage; experience in supporting deployments will be an advantage; experience in design and building of systems will be an advantage
  • Skills: Strong analytical and problem-solving skills; Lean Six Sigma/ TPM; knowledge and experience of Operational Excellence System; knowledge and experience in Learning & Development system will be an advantage; excellent communication skills; strong team player with high collaboration to ensure successful deployment of company system
  • Professional Certifications: Minimum Lean Six Sigma Green Belt certification
